zoukankan      html  css  js  c++  java
  • android设置图文提醒功能

    效果图:

    原界面                                                     点击后,跳出一个toast窗口

          

    实现代码:

    public class MainActivity extends AppCompatActivity {
    private Button bt;
    @Override
    protected void onCreate(Bundle savedInstanceState) {
    super.onCreate(savedInstanceState);
    setContentView(R.layout.activity_main);
    bt=(Button)findViewById(R.id.button);
    bt.setOnClickListener(new View.OnClickListener() {
    @Override
    public void onClick(View v) {
    ImageView imageView=new ImageView(MainActivity.this);
    TextView textView=new TextView(MainActivity.this);
    LinearLayout layout=new LinearLayout(MainActivity.this);
    String url="http://www.cnblogs.com/xy95/";
    textView.setText(url);
    //与系统进行连接
    Linkify.addLinks(textView,Linkify.WEB_URLS|Linkify.EMAIL_ADDRESSES|Linkify.PHONE_NUMBERS);
    //创建一个toast对象
    Toast toast=Toast.makeText(MainActivity.this,textView.getText(),Toast.LENGTH_LONG);
    View view=toast.getView();
    //设置一个布局,并对其定义
    layout.setOrientation(LinearLayout.HORIZONTAL);
    imageView.setImageResource(R.mipmap.ic_launcher);
    layout.addView(imageView);
    layout.addView(textView);
    //将该布局放入到toast中
    toast.setView(layout);
    toast.show();
    }
    });
    }
    }
  • 相关阅读:
    20201015-3 每周例行报告
    20201008-1 每周例行报告
    20200924-2 功能测试
    贺敬文2019102936-1总结
    20191114-1 每周例行报告
    20191107-1 每周例行报告
    20191031-1 每周例行报告
    每周例行报告
    20191017-1 每周例行报告
    每周例行报告
  • 原文地址:https://www.cnblogs.com/xy95/p/5871394.html
Copyright © 2011-2022 走看看